Saridon in pregnancy
Hello Doctor! I am 15 weeks pregnant...but I get occasional headaches only paracetamol was suggested if I get headache to take my BP is normal but yesterday I took paracetmol..In what dosage can paracetmol be used...can I take Saridon for once or again paracetmol because if I get headache I vomit and can't take the food properly..  please suggest Remedy Thank you

Paracetamol is safe during pregnancy. You can take upto 2 tablets, 500 mg each, in a day. Saridon is contraindicated in Pregnancy.

Paracetamol is the safest painkiller in pregnancy Can be taken 6 hourly Saridon shud be avoided
